ifs School chief hits out at RDR

clock

The Retail Distribution Review's (RDR's) consumer-heavy mantra will impair the financial advice arena before it strengthens it, according to the ifs School of Finance.

Gavin Shreeve, ifs School chief executive, says the Review "could not have come at a more problematical time" and advisers will be wondering how its proposals will "make a jot of difference" to their businesses. He adds new qualifications and titles for advisers, proposed as part of the RDR's bid to improve professionalism and standards in the industry, can never replace experience and an earned reputation.
